Summary

Rob claims he's helping to save the planet by eating food that's going to waste. But Feifei's sure it's just a way for him to save money and get everyone else to buy him lunch! Listen to this programme to find out if he really has become a freegan or he's just a cheapskate!

Rob
No I won't be doing that – not now that I'm a freegan. That means I don't pay for food - I only eat what's free.

Feifei
Right. So Rob, how do you get it – beg for it, steal it?

Rob
Of course not, Feifei. I just eat food that's been wasted – maybe thrown away by supermarkets or restaurants. You know, I hate to see food being wasted.

Feifei
Me too. So a freegan eats food that has been wasted - maybe because it is out of date or too much has been made. Wow, Rob. This sounds like a good idea.

Rob
Yes it is. Let's hear from some other freegans in these examples – which are also free!

Examples
I'm trying to do my bit for the environment by reducing food that's thrown away – so I'm becoming a freegan.

My brother was so annoyed when he saw loads of food dumped in a bin at the back of the supermarket that he decided to collect it and give it to the homeless – I suppose you could call him a freegan.

Thrown away food isn't rubbish, it's free food! That's why I'm a freegan.
